腾讯云轻量服务器连接MySQL云服务器指南
要将腾讯云轻量服务器连接到MySQL云服务器(无论是腾讯云的TencentDB for MySQL还是其他云MySQL服务),您可以按照以下步骤操作:
基本连接步骤
-
确保MySQL服务器允许远程连接
- 登录MySQL服务器
- 修改
my.cnf或my.ini文件,确保有bind-address = 0.0.0.0(或注释掉这行) - 重启MySQL服务
-
创建远程访问用户
CREATE USER 'username'@'轻量服务器IP' IDENTIFIED BY 'password'; GRANT ALL PRIVILEGES ON *.* TO 'username'@'轻量服务器IP'; FLUSH PRIVILEGES; -
配置腾讯云安全组
- 在MySQL服务器的安全组中添加入站规则,允许轻量服务器的IP访问3306端口
-
从轻量服务器连接
mysql -h MySQL服务器IP -u username -p
腾讯云特定注意事项
-
TencentDB for MySQL:
- 不需要修改bind-address
- 在TencentDB控制台的"数据库管理" > "账号管理"中创建账号
- 在"安全组"中添加轻量服务器的IP到白名单
-
网络连通性:
- 如果两者在同一地域,建议使用内网IP连接(更快且免费)
- 跨地域需要使用公网IP(可能产生流量费用)
测试连接
在轻量服务器上测试连接:
telnet MySQL服务器IP 3306
或使用MySQL客户端:
mysql -h MySQL服务器IP -u 用户名 -p
常见问题解决
-
连接被拒绝:
- 检查安全组设置
- 确认MySQL用户的主机限制
- 检查防火墙设置
-
连接超时:
- 确认网络连通性
- 检查是否使用了正确的IP(公网/内网)
-
权限问题:
- 确保用户有足够的权限
- 检查是否指定了正确的数据库
如需更详细的腾讯云特定配置,建议参考腾讯云官方文档或联系其技术支持。
云服务器